Blue Screen of Death?

Ever see anything like this before?
Picture
I'm sure you have heard it called the "blue screen of death" but it isn't, necessarily that scary.  As this says there is a problem with your computer and Windows stopped.  Sometimes this can just be a problem that needs the computer to be restarted and everything will be fine.  Sometimes it is an indication that there is a problem with some piece of hardware or software.  Here are some steps to try to narrow it down:
  1. While there is a lot on this screen you only need to make note of 2 areas - The first part after the problem line. In this case "page_fault_in_nonpage_area". Also make a note of the first part of the last line.  "ati3diag.dll"  the rest of the information rarely is helpful.
  2. If this is the first time you have seen this message just restart your computer.  If it doesn't reoccur for a while I would assume that it just something that requires your computer to need to be restarted on occasion.  If it happens more than twice a week you need to look deeper
  3. If this is a continuous problem try to remember the first time you got the message.  If you added any hardware remove it,  If you did any software updates try removing them.
  4. If you can't get to any of the options for software removal you should get to a screen that gives you start up options.  Try "last known good configuration".  If that doesn't work try "safe mode with networking."
  5. If none of that works you can search the internet for the error message you got or contact us with it.  The more information we have the faster we can help.
